- The distance between Detroit Lakes, Mn, Usa and Ullungdo Island, North Korea is approximately 9,551 km or 5,935 mi.
- To reach Detroit Lakes, Mn in this distance one would set out from Ullungdo Island bearing 30° or NNE and follow the great circles arc to approach Detroit Lakes, Mn bearing 144.6° or SE .
- Detroit Lakes, Mn has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Ullungdo Island has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The average annual temperature is 7.7 °C (13.9°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 12.2 °C (22°F) more in Detroit Lakes, Mn.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 610 mm (24 in) less which is equivalent to 610 l/m² (14.97 US gal/ft²) or 6,100,000 l/ha (652,130 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.3° lower in Detroit Lakes, Mn than in Ullungdo Island.
